Are you constantly nagging your kids to do their chores, clean up their room, or get all their stuff off the kitchen counter fortheloveofallthingsgoodandholy? You're not alone.
Here's a secret: developmentally, this is a big ask of kids. They can't keep information in their heads the way adults can, and they need reminders of their responsibilities.
Our viral Kids' Room Reset was the inspiration for a big set of "Chores, Step-by-Step," taking big chores — like cleaning a room or prepping for tomorrow — and breaking them down into smaller and more manageable steps, so they're set up for success and actually know how to clean their room.

Five Chores Step-by-Step, broken down, include the following steps:
Cleaning a Bedroom (based on our "Room Reset" collaboration with KC Davis): Get Trash Bag, Put Dishes in Sink, Get Laundry Basket, Dirty Laundry in Basket, Get "No Home" box, Put Away Yellow & Green, Put Away Black & Gray, Put Away Red Pink & Orange, Put Away Purple & Blue, Put Trash in Bag, Put Away "No Home" Items, Clean Clothes in Drawer, Throw Trash Away, Dance Party
Cleaning a Bathroom: Get Trash Bag, Put Trash in Bag, Put Toothbrush Away, Put Cap on Toothpaste, Wipe Toothpaste Out of Sink, Clear Off Sink & Counter, Hair From Shower in Trash, Tidy Bath Toys & Bottles, Spray and Wipe Mirror, Hang Up Towel, Dirty Laundry in Hamper, Restock Toilet Paper, Flush, Throw Trash Away
Doing Laundry: Make a Dark Color Laundry Pile, Make a Light Color Laundry Pile, Choose a Pile to Wash, Spray Stains, Add Detergent, Load Washer 3/4 Full, Select Temperature & Cycle & Start, Move Laundry to Dryer, Add Dryer Balls/Sheet, Select Dryer Temperature Then Start, Clean Out Lint Trap, Hang/Fold Tops, Hang/Fold Bottoms, Put Everything Away
Prepping for Tomorrow: Look at Tomorrow's Schedule, Check Weather, Clean Out Backpack & Pockets, Get Papers Signed, Folder & Homework in Backpack, Get Library Books, Pick Out Clothes, Prep Lunch, Prep Laptop, Charge Devices, Pack Music or Sports Gear, Everything by the Door, Tidy Room, Set Alarm
Cleaning up the Kitchen After a Meal: Put Food in Fridge, Throw Away Trash, Rinse Recyclables & Put in Bin, Collect Dirty Dishes, Scrape Dishes, Put Dishes in Sink, Rinse Dishes, Load Dishes, Wipe Around Sink, Spray Surfaces, Wipe Surfaces, Sweep or Vacuum Eating Area, Dry Dishes, Replace Dish Towels
